research overview

  • Dr. Rickels conducts research on issues in music teacher education, specifically focusing on teacher recruitment and use of technology in teacher education. On teacher recruitment, Dr. Rickels has published studies and continues to conduct inquiry on the motivations of high school students selecting careers in music education. Dr. Rickels studies technology in teacher education by examining the use of mobile devices and media applications as tools to bridge the divide between classroom and field work in terms of assessment and feedback on student work. Through these lines of inquiry, Dr. Rickels works to expand knowledge of best practices for recruiting and educating high-quality teachers for 21st century PreK-12 classrooms.
